    Description

    The Department of Defense, through the Naval Surface Warfare Center Philadelphia Division (NSWCPD), is seeking qualified small businesses to fulfill a requirement for CLB RF and Depth Canister Internal Metalwork. This procurement is set aside exclusively for small businesses and requires a JCP Certification to access the associated drawings and Request for Quotation (RFQ). The goods and services are critical for the manufacturing of miscellaneous ship and marine equipment, emphasizing the importance of compliance with military specifications.
